After many hours of paralysis, Gia Bac Pass in Lam Dong has reopened

Phúc Khánh |

Lam Dong - After many hours of paralysis due to landslides, Gia Bac Pass on National Highway 28 has reopened, vehicles moving in both directions normally.

On the morning of October 31, Mr. Vu Duc Nhuan - Chairman of the People's Committee of Son Dien Commune (Lam Dong) - said: After many efforts, at 6:30 am on the same day, the forces were determined to complete the repair of landslides on Gia Bac Pass.

Hundreds of tons of soil and rock and a large number of fallen forest trees were cleared by the forces to ensure safety.

After completing the landslide repair work, Gia Bac Pass was officially opened to traffic, and vehicles traveling on National Highway 28 have resumed traffic in both directions.

According to the Chairman of Son Dien Commune People's Committee, this morning, the weather in the commune, especially at Gia Bac Pass, was sunny, so the risk of landslides was gone.

The weather is fine, creating favorable conditions for forces to continue to deploy work to overcome the shortcomings caused by landslides and subsidence in recent days.

Currently, Gia Bac commune is arranging police and militia forces to be on duty at Gia Bac Pass in coordination with road management units to promptly grasp the situation on the pass.

Thereby proactively and thoroughly overcoming the shortcomings caused by previous landslides, while at the same time diverting traffic to ensure traffic safety for people and drivers traveling through the pass safely.

As reported by Lao Dong Newspaper: Due to prolonged heavy rain, from October 27 to the afternoon of October 30, Gia Bac Pass on National Highway 28 through Son Dien Commune had 3 landslides.

According to statistics, there have been more than 12 landslides on Gia Bac Pass. During each landslide, this pass is almost completely paralyzed.

Gia Bac Pass is more than 10km long on National Highway 28 connecting Son Dien Commune with Ham Thuan Bac Commune to National Highway 1A. In the opposite direction, National Highway 28 connects with National Highway 20 to Da Lat and Ho Chi Minh City.
